Output 63d01162de642896d74bd03075f687d804ebc19bb3ed276356d12ccfa79d7ca4:0

value
10579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3426df10cf103a5b2c02852d8cc64ab3b6fdd20c OP_EQUAL
address
36SmdM7uokh8NcBKdvJyE81K3rihaNgNR1
transaction
63d01162de642896d74bd03075f687d804ebc19bb3ed276356d12ccfa79d7ca4
confirmations
399603
spent
true